Beispiel Nr: 43
$\begin{array}{l} \text{Gegeben:} ax^{2}+bx+c=0 \\ \text{Gesucht:} \\ \text{Lösung der Gleichung} \\ \\ ax^{2}+bx+c=0 \\ \textbf{Gegeben:} \\ 4x^2-8x =0 \\ \\ \textbf{Rechnung:} \\ \begin{array}{l|l|l|l} \begin{array}{l} \text{x-Ausklammern}\\ \hline 4x^{2}-8x =0 \\ x(4x -8)=0 \\ \\ 4 x-8 =0 \qquad /+8 \\ 4 x= 8 \qquad /:4 \\ x=\displaystyle\frac{8}{4}\\ x_1=0\\ x_2=2 \end{array}& \begin{array}{l} \text{a-b-c Formel}\\ \hline \\ 4x^{2}-8x+0 =0 \\ x_{1/2}=\displaystyle\frac{+8 \pm\sqrt{\left(-8\right)^{2}-4\cdot 4 \cdot 0}}{2\cdot4} \\ x_{1/2}=\displaystyle \frac{+8 \pm\sqrt{64}}{8} \\ x_{1/2}=\displaystyle \frac{8 \pm8}{8} \\ x_{1}=\displaystyle \frac{8 +8}{8} \qquad x_{2}=\displaystyle \frac{8 -8}{8} \\ x_{1}=2 \qquad x_{2}=0 \end{array}& \begin{array}{l} \text{p-q Formel}\\ \hline \\ 4x^{2}-8x+0 =0 \qquad /:4 \\ x^{2}-2x+0 =0 \\ x_{1/2}=\displaystyle -\frac{-2}{2}\pm\sqrt{\left(\frac{\left(-2\right)}{2}\right)^2- 0} \\ x_{1/2}=\displaystyle 1\pm\sqrt{1} \\ x_{1/2}=\displaystyle 1\pm1 \\ x_{1}=2 \qquad x_{2}=0 \end{array}\\ \end{array} \end{array}$
